About the role
Key Responsibilities
- Serve as the first point of contact for customer inquiries and provide timely support to ensure a positive client experience.
- Manage and resolve customer requests, troubleshoot basic platform-related issues, and coordinate with internal teams when required.
- Monitor, track, and document customer cases accurately while maintaining service level expectations.
- Support data and methodology-related inquiries using available tools, knowledge articles, and internal resources.
- Conduct basic analysis of data issues and work closely with internal stakeholders to identify and resolve customer concerns.
- Assist with data extractions, ad hoc requests, and report delivery based on client requirements.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ure effective issue resolution and seamless customer support.
- Build strong relationships with clients by providing professional communication and responsive service.
- Identify opportunities to improve processes, knowledge resources, and customer experience.
- Develop expertise in customer support tools, data analytics, and NielsenIQ solutions to better support client needs.
- Bachelor's degree in any discipline.
- 0-2 years of experience in customer service, customer support, analytics, or a client-facing role.
- Fluent in both Simplified Chinese and English, with strong written and verbal communication skills.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with attention to detail.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and Microsoft Office applications.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
- A collaborative team player with a customer-focused mindset.

NIQ may utilize artificial intelligence (AI) tools at various stages of the recruitment process, including résumé screening, candidate assessments, interview scheduling, job matching, communication support, and certain administrative tasks that help streamline workflows. These tools are intended to improve efficiency and support fair and consistent evaluation based on job-related criteria. All use of AI is governed by NIQ’s principles of fairness, transparency, human oversight, and inclusion. Final hiring decisions are made exclusively by humans. NIQ regularly reviews its AI tools to help mitigate bias and ensure compliance with applicable laws and regulations. If you have questions, require accommodations, or wish to request human review were permitted by law, please contact your local HR representative. About NIQ
NIQ is the world’s leading consumer intelligence company, delivering the most complete understanding of consumer buying behavior and revealing new pathways to growth. In 2023, NIQ combined with GfK, bringing together the two industry leaders with unparalleled global reach. With a holistic retail read and the most comprehensive consumer insights—delivered with advanced analytics through state-of-the-art platforms—NIQ delivers the Full View™. NIQ is an Advent International portfolio company with operations in 100+ markets, covering more than 90% of the world’s population.
